Investors are navigating a complex landscape defined by the lingering effects of last week\u2019s Federal Reserve policy meeting and a fresh batch of economic data scheduled for release this morning. Market participants remain focused on whether the current disinflationary trend is sufficient to warrant a more aggressive rate-cutting cycle heading into the second half of the year.<\/p>\n<h2>Premarket Activity and Index Performance<\/h2>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/stockmarketwatch.com\/markets\/pre-market\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"7\" title=\"Premarket Movers\">Premarket<\/a> trading activity shows a clear preference for growth-oriented sectors. Futures tied to the Nasdaq Composite (<a href=\"\/stock\/IXIC\">IXIC<\/a>) are leading the way, up 0.54%, as semiconductor and software giants continue to attract capital. The <a href=\"https:\/\/stockmarketwatch.com\/markets\/sp500\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"3\" title=\"snp500 today\">S&amp;P 500<\/a> (<a href=\"\/stock\/SPX\">SPX<\/a>) futures are higher by 0.32%, while the <a href=\"https:\/\/stockmarketwatch.com\/markets\/dowjones\/today.aspx\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"1\" title=\"Dow Jones Today\">Dow Jones<\/a> Industrial Average (<a href=\"\/stock\/DJI\">DJI<\/a>) futures are lagging slightly but still in positive territory, up 0.15%.<\/p>\n<p>This upward movement follows a period of consolidation where the major indexes tested key support levels. The S&amp;P 500 remains within striking distance of its all-time highs, supported by robust corporate earnings and a resilient labor market. Traders are closely watching the 10-year Treasury yield, which has stabilized near 4.15%, providing a neutral backdrop for equity valuations.<\/p>\n<h2>Upcoming Market Events and Economic Data<\/h2>\n<p>The economic calendar for Tuesday is packed with high-impact releases that could dictate the market&#39;s direction through the afternoon. At 8:30 AM ET, the Commerce Department released the Durable Goods Orders for February, which showed a 1.2% increase, slightly beating analyst expectations and suggesting that business investment remains steady despite higher borrowing costs.<\/p>\n<p>At 10:00 AM ET, the Conference Board will release its Consumer Confidence Index. Economists are looking for a reading of 106.5. A stronger-than-expected number could bolster the &quot;soft landing&quot; narrative, though it might also give the Federal Reserve (<a href=\"\/stock\/FED\">FED<\/a>) more room to keep interest rates elevated to ensure inflation returns to its 2% target. Additionally, several Fed officials are scheduled to speak later today, and investors will be parsing their comments for any shift in tone regarding the timing of the next potential rate move.<\/p>\n<h2>Major Stock News and Corporate Developments<\/h2>\n<p>The technology sector continues to dominate the headlines. Nvidia (<a href=\"\/stock\/NVDA\">NVDA<\/a>) is seeing significant <a href=\"https:\/\/stockmarketwatch.com\/markets\/pre-market\/\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"7\" title=\"Premarket Movers\">premarket<\/a> interest, rising 1.8% following reports of a major new supply agreement with several sovereign wealth funds for its latest AI infrastructure chips. This momentum is lifting peers like Advanced Micro Devices (<a href=\"\/stock\/AMD\">AMD<\/a>) and Broadcom (<a href=\"\/stock\/AVGO\">AVGO<\/a>), both of which are trading higher.<\/p>\n<p>Apple (<a href=\"\/stock\/AAPL\">AAPL<\/a>) is also in focus this morning, with shares up 0.7% after the company announced a strategic partnership to integrate advanced generative AI features into its upcoming operating system update. Meanwhile, Microsoft (<a href=\"\/stock\/MSFT\">MSFT<\/a>) remains a pillar of stability, trading flat to slightly up as it continues to capitalize on its enterprise cloud dominance.<\/p>\n<p>In the automotive and energy sectors, Tesla (<a href=\"\/stock\/TSLA\">TSLA<\/a>) shares are under pressure, slipping 1.2% in early trading after a prominent analyst downgraded the stock, citing concerns over Q1 delivery volumes in the European market. Conversely, Alphabet (<a href=\"\/stock\/GOOGL\">GOOGL<\/a>) is gaining ground as it successfully navigated a regulatory hurdle in the EU, clearing the way for expanded advertising services.<\/p>\n<p>Other notable movers include Amazon (<a href=\"\/stock\/AMZN\">AMZN<\/a>), which is benefiting from positive sentiment in the retail sector, and Meta Platforms (<a href=\"\/stock\/META\">META<\/a>), which continues to see strong engagement metrics across its social media ecosystem. In the banking sector, JPMorgan Chase (<a href=\"\/stock\/JPM\">JPM<\/a>) and Goldman Sachs (<a href=\"\/stock\/GS\">GS<\/a>) are trading slightly higher as the yield curve shows signs of steepening, which typically benefits traditional lending margins.<\/p>\n<p>As the 9:30 AM ET open nears, the sentiment remains cautiously optimistic. While the &quot;AI trade&quot; continues to provide a floor for the tech-heavy indexes, the broader market&#39;s performance today will likely hinge on the 10:00 AM consumer data and the subsequent reaction in the bond market. Investors are advised to remain vigilant as volatility often spikes during the first hour of regular session trading.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>As the opening bell
